Searched refs:hnae3_ae_dev (Results 1 – 12 of 12) sorted by relevance
| /Linux-v5.4/drivers/net/ethernet/hisilicon/hns3/ |
| D | hnae3.c | 29 struct hnae3_ae_dev *ae_dev, in hnae3_set_client_init_flag() 49 struct hnae3_ae_dev *ae_dev) in hnae3_get_client_init_flag() 70 struct hnae3_ae_dev *ae_dev) in hnae3_init_client_instance() 89 struct hnae3_ae_dev *ae_dev) in hnae3_uninit_client_instance() 106 struct hnae3_ae_dev *ae_dev; in hnae3_register_client() 142 struct hnae3_ae_dev *ae_dev; in hnae3_unregister_client() 180 struct hnae3_ae_dev *ae_dev; in hnae3_register_ae_algo() 235 struct hnae3_ae_dev *ae_dev; in hnae3_unregister_ae_algo() 271 int hnae3_register_ae_dev(struct hnae3_ae_dev *ae_dev) in hnae3_register_ae_dev() 336 void hnae3_unregister_ae_dev(struct hnae3_ae_dev *ae_dev) in hnae3_unregister_ae_dev()
|
| D | hnae3.h | 234 struct hnae3_ae_dev { struct 371 int (*init_ae_dev)(struct hnae3_ae_dev *ae_dev); 372 void (*uninit_ae_dev)(struct hnae3_ae_dev *ae_dev); 373 void (*flr_prepare)(struct hnae3_ae_dev *ae_dev); 374 void (*flr_done)(struct hnae3_ae_dev *ae_dev); 376 struct hnae3_ae_dev *ae_dev); 378 struct hnae3_ae_dev *ae_dev); 490 enum hnae3_reset_type (*get_reset_level)(struct hnae3_ae_dev *ae_dev, 492 void (*set_default_reset_request)(struct hnae3_ae_dev *ae_dev, 524 pci_ers_result_t (*handle_hw_ras_error)(struct hnae3_ae_dev *ae_dev); [all …]
|
| D | hns3_enet.c | 1869 struct hnae3_ae_dev *ae_dev) in hns3_get_dev_capability() 1889 struct hnae3_ae_dev *ae_dev; in hns3_probe() 1918 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_remove() 1962 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_shutdown() 1975 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_error_detected() 1999 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_slot_reset() 2027 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_reset_prepare() 2036 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ns3_reset_done() 4235 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(handle->pdev); in hns3_reset_notify_down_enet()
|
| D | hns3_enet.h | 589 static inline bool hns3_dev_ongoing_func_reset(struct hnae3_ae_dev *ae_dev) in hns3_dev_ongoing_func_reset()
|
| /Linux-v5.4/drivers/net/ethernet/hisilicon/hns3/hns3pf/ |
| D | hclge_err.h | 132 void hclge_handle_all_hns_hw_errors(struct hnae3_ae_dev *ae_dev); 133 pci_ers_result_t hclge_handle_hw_ras_error(struct hnae3_ae_dev *ae_dev);
|
| D | hclge_err.c | 1125 struct hnae3_ae_dev *ae_dev = hdev->ae_dev; in hclge_handle_mpf_ras_error() 1283 struct hnae3_ae_dev *ae_dev = hdev->ae_dev; in hclge_handle_pf_ras_error() 1572 static void hclge_handle_rocee_ras_error(struct hnae3_ae_dev *ae_dev) in hclge_handle_rocee_ras_error() 1635 pci_ers_result_t hclge_handle_hw_ras_error(struct hnae3_ae_dev *ae_dev) in hclge_handle_hw_ras_error() 1960 void hclge_handle_all_hns_hw_errors(struct hnae3_ae_dev *ae_dev) in hclge_handle_all_hns_hw_errors()
|
| D | hclge_main.c | 61 static int hclge_reset_ae_dev(struct hnae3_ae_dev *ae_dev); 67 static enum hnae3_reset_type hclge_get_reset_level(struct hnae3_ae_dev *ae_dev, 3389 static enum hnae3_reset_type hclge_get_reset_level(struct hnae3_ae_dev *ae_dev, in hclge_get_reset_level() 3660 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(hdev->pdev); in hclge_reset() 3757 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hclge_reset_event() 3800 static void hclge_set_def_reset_request(struct hnae3_ae_dev *ae_dev, in hclge_set_def_reset_request() 3825 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(hdev->pdev); in hclge_reset_subtask() 8842 static int hclge_init_nic_client_instance(struct hnae3_ae_dev *ae_dev, in hclge_init_nic_client_instance() 8887 static int hclge_init_roce_client_instance(struct hnae3_ae_dev *ae_dev, in hclge_init_roce_client_instance() 8939 struct hnae3_ae_dev *ae_dev) in hclge_init_client_instance() [all …]
|
| D | hclge_main.h | 715 struct hnae3_ae_dev *ae_dev;
|
| D | hclge_mbx.c | 587 struct hnae3_ae_dev *ae_dev = hdev->ae_dev; in hclge_handle_ncsi_error()
|
| /Linux-v5.4/drivers/net/ethernet/hisilicon/hns3/hns3vf/ |
| D | hclgevf_main.c | 1371 static void hclgevf_flr_done(struct hnae3_ae_dev *ae_dev) in hclgevf_flr_done() 1535 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(hdev->pdev); in hclgevf_reset() 1633 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hclgevf_reset_event() 1652 static void hclgevf_set_def_reset_request(struct hnae3_ae_dev *ae_dev, in hclgevf_set_def_reset_request() 1660 static void hclgevf_flr_prepare(struct hnae3_ae_dev *ae_dev) in hclgevf_flr_prepare() 2006 static int hclgevf_alloc_hdev(struct hnae3_ae_dev *ae_dev) in hclgevf_alloc_hdev() 2362 static int hclgevf_init_nic_client_instance(struct hnae3_ae_dev *ae_dev, in hclgevf_init_nic_client_instance() 2381 static int hclgevf_init_roce_client_instance(struct hnae3_ae_dev *ae_dev, in hclgevf_init_roce_client_instance() 2405 struct hnae3_ae_dev *ae_dev) in hclgevf_init_client_instance() 2453 struct hnae3_ae_dev *ae_dev) in hclgevf_uninit_client_instance() [all …]
|
| D | hclgevf_main.h | 239 struct hnae3_ae_dev *ae_dev;
|
| /Linux-v5.4/drivers/infiniband/hw/hns/ |
| D | hns_roce_hw_v2.c | 5221 struct hnae3_ae_dev *ae_dev = pci_get_drvdata(pdev); in hns_roce_v2_msix_interrupt_abn()
|